# 如何在Java项目中放置lib文件 作为名经验丰富的开发者,我将教你如何在Java项目中正确放置lib文件。让我们起来看看整个流程吧。 ## 流程 ```mermaid stateDiagram [*] --> 开始 开始 --> 放置lib文件 放置lib文件 --> [*] ``` ## 步骤 | 步骤 | 操作
原创 2024-06-15 05:42:43
100阅读
10k+点赞的 SpringBoot 后台管理系统其实项目网上有很多了,但是教程比较详细的没多少,今天分享的项目从安装部署到代码具体功能都有很详细都说明eladmin 是款基于 Spring Boot 2.1.0 、 Jpa、 Spring Security、redis、Vue 的前后端分离的后台管理系统,项目采用分模块开发方式, 权限控制采用 RBAC,支持数据字典与数据权限管理,支持键生成
说到这个LIB文件,先从个小故障说起。某日开发说,台测试用虚机可以PING通SSH不能连了。运维同学就赶紧去查,SSHD_CONFIG配置文件都正确啊,点错误都没有,那为什么呢?测试下,不管连自己还是其他机,都是报错这里注意看,提示你有个libcom_err.so.2共享库文件找不到。询问开发,才了解他们测试个软件,意外删除了某个库文件。那么在正常的相同虚机的机器查看下,再和出错的虚机比对
# Java 公共方法放置实践 在Java开发中,公共方法是指许多类可以访问并调用的方法。正确放置这些公共方法对代码的可维护性、可读性和重用性都有重要影响。今天,我们将起探讨如何在项目中习惯性地放置公共方法,并提供些示例代码供你参考。 ## 流程概述 下面的表格展示了我们实现公共方法放置的几个步骤: | 步骤 | 描述 | |--
原创 9月前
31阅读
java 方法何为方法方法的定义与调用方法的重载命令行传参可变参数递归(重点,面试常考点) 何为方法System.out.println(); 那么它是什么呢它就是System类中的个out对象中的个println()方法。Java方法是语句的集合,它们在起执行个功能方法是解决类问题的有序步骤组合方法包含与类或对象中方法在程序中被创建,在其它地方被引用设计方法的原则:方法本意是功能块,
Java 项目中,自己导入的 lib 文件通常是我们进行依赖管理时需要解决的个问题。具体来说,谁都希望能够将外部库整齐地在合适的文件夹中,从而更好地管理项目的依赖性。在许多情况下,开发者可能会面临不确定该把这些库放在哪里的问题,甚至可能因为不当的文件组织而导致项目的部分功能出现问题。这就是技术痛点的所在。 ## 初始技术痛点 当我们在开发 Java 项目时,依赖管理似乎是个令人头疼的问
原创 7月前
108阅读
# Java常量放置的最佳实践 在Java开发中,常量是种不会改变数值的变量。在项目中使用常量可以提高代码的可读性和可维护性。那么,我们应该把常量放在哪个包呢?这个问题困扰着很多Java开发者。本文将介绍Java常量的最佳实践,并给出示例代码来说明如何正确地使用常量。 ## 常量的作用 在Java中,我们经常会用到些固定不变的数值或字符串,比如表示颜色的常量、表示状态的常量等。将这些数值
原创 2024-06-09 05:04:31
56阅读
# Java项目lib一般放在哪里? 在Java项目中,lib包通常用于存放项目所需的第三方依赖库。这些依赖库可以是外部的JAR文件,也可以是其他项目的编译后的类文件等。将这些依赖库放在lib包内,有利于项目的管理和维护,同时也方便项目的部署和发布。 ## lib包的位置 通常情况下,lib包会放在项目的根目录下,即与src、bin等目录平级。这样做的好处是便于项目的组织和管理,同时也符
原创 2024-06-25 06:37:37
278阅读
  目录(?)[-] 用法常量 用法二switch 用法三向枚举中添加新方法 用法四覆盖枚举的方法 用法五实现接口 用法六使用接口组织枚举 用法七关于枚举集合的使用    DK1.5引入了新的类型——枚举。在 Java 中它虽然算个“小”功能,却给我的开发带来了“大”方便。在JDK1.5 之前,我们定义常量都是
Java堆栈一般什么? Java虚拟机(JVM)是种用于执行Java字节码的虚拟机。在JVM中,堆栈(stack)和堆(heap)是两个主要的内存区域。堆栈用于存储方法调用和本地变量,而堆用于存储对象。 堆栈是个后进先出(LIFO)的数据结构,它用于跟踪方法调用以及方法调用期间创建的本地变量。每当个方法被调用时,JVM都会为该方法创建个新的堆栈帧(stack frame),并将其推入
原创 2024-02-01 07:41:25
22阅读
在每个Java项目中,公私钥证书的存放位置直接影响到安全性和项目的可维护性。为了高效地管理这些证书,我们需要明确最佳实践、存储方式以及可能的架构调整。本篇文章将详细探讨Java项目中公私钥证书的存放位置及其相关最佳实践。 ### 背景定位 随着互联网服务的不断发展,安全性已成为企业不可忽视的重点。尤其在涉及敏感数据和用户隐私保护的金融、医疗等行业,合理管理公私钥证书显得尤为重要。 > 引用块
原创 7月前
103阅读
、基本概念离线缓存是HTML5新引入的技术,能够让你的Web应用程序指定哪些文件可以缓存在本地,使得你的网络断开时依然可以通过本地的缓存来进行访问浏览。二、使用方法1. MIME type 声明首先,因为manifest文件必须是个MIME type为text/cache-manifest类型的存在。文件后缀名可以自定义(建议为.appcache)所以我们需要现在服务端将.appca
Spring模块概览对Spring的所有模块大概了解下,建立个整体的认知。1. Spring Boot帮助你快速的构建独立的、生产级别的基于Spring的应用。采用固定方式对待Spring平台和第三方库,以此来尽可能消除Spring应用的配置。特性创建独立的Spring应用。直接内嵌Tomcat、Jetty或者Undertow,不需要部署war包。提供固定的"starter"依赖,减少你的构建
转载 2024-05-10 10:46:38
7阅读
# Java Jar包的使用与管理 在Java开发的过程中,构建和管理jar包是不可避免的部分。对于刚入行的开发者来说,了解jar包的结构和放置位置是十分重要的。本文将全面讲解Java jar包的使用流程,帮助你更好地理解这过程。 ## 流程概述 以下是创建和管理Java jar包的基本流程: | 步骤 | 描述 | |------|------| | 1. 编写Java源代码 | 创
原创 2024-08-03 05:57:28
88阅读
# 如何在 Java 项目中组织文档 作为名开发者,良好的项目结构不仅有助于团队协作,还能提高代码的可维护性和可读性。在 Java 项目中,文档通常是个不可忽视的部分。本文将指导你在 Java 项目中合理放置文档的目录结构,并提供详细的步骤和代码示例,帮助你更好地理解这过程。 ## 流程概述 在开始之前,我们首先确定个合理的流程来组织项目文档。以下是实现文档组织的步骤: | 步骤
原创 2024-08-18 05:51:41
53阅读
# Java Common 包一般哪些 在Java编程中,开发者常常需要实现些通用功能,比如字符串处理、文件操作、网络通信等。为了提高代码的重用性与可维护性,Java开发者通常会创建自己的 `common` 包,专门存放这些常见的工具类和方法。那么,`common` 包一般哪些内容呢?本文将对此进行详解,并附上代码示例。 ## 1. Common 包中的内容 ### 1.1 字符串工具
原创 8月前
161阅读
# Java com包的结构及其应用 在Java编程中,包(package)是用于将组相关的类和接口进行组织的重要机制。特别是`com`包,一般被认为是用于存放公司或机构开发的类和接口。接下来,我们将详细探讨`com`包的结构、适用场景以及些代码示例,以帮助你更好地理解其在Java开发中的重要性。 ## 什么是Java包? Java包是个Namespace,用于组织类和接口。使用包可以
原创 2024-09-28 04:46:21
172阅读
## Java常用一般哪个包 作为名经验丰富的开发者,我将教会你如何在Java项目中常用的类放在哪个包中。这样可以更好地组织代码,方便维护和扩展。首先,我们来看下整个流程。 ```mermaid flowchart TD A(开始) B(创建Java项目) C(创建包) D(放入常用类) E(编写代码) F(编译运行) G(结束)
原创 2024-06-09 05:04:19
91阅读
1.在@Entity时很容易顺手导入@org.hibernate.annotations.Entity这个包,结果导致了异常。其实应该导入的是@javax.persistence.Entity Always import @javax.persistence.Entity @org.hibernate.annotations.Entity是@javax.persist
您现在可能已在使用 JavaBean,但还不了解它。如果有支持 Java 的浏览器,那么,在桌面上使用 JavaBean 就没有限制。使用的 Web 页面可以将 bean 作为小应用程序的部分。您很快就会和作为浏览器可视部分的 JavaBean 交互,然后,那些 JavaBean 将与服务器上的 EJB 接口。这种能力也可以扩展到因特网和内部网。 JavaBean 和 Server Bean(通
  • 1
  • 2
  • 3
  • 4
  • 5